Fong, Kah Hoong (2026) Big five personality, interaction and mentoring effectiveness in higher education: a case study of a private university in Malaysia. Master dissertation/thesis, UTAR.

Abstract
Purpose – The purpose of this study is to identify the effect of an individual's personality on mentorship effectiveness in the presence of interaction. Although mentorship is widely recognized as vital in higher education, there remains a lack of understanding regarding how the individual personality traits of mentees impact mentorship effectiveness, especially in Malaysian private universities where such programmes are increasingly promoted. Design/methodology/approach – This study employed a quantitative approach to analyse the effect of an individual's personality, based on the Big Five Personality Model, on mentorship effectiveness using the Mentorship Effectiveness Scale. Data were collected from undergraduate students at a private university in Malaysia and analysed using the Partial Least Squares Structural Equation Modelling (PLS-SEM) approach. Findings – The results of this study revealed a significant positive correlation between Agreeableness and Extraversion and Mentorship Effectiveness. At the same time, Interaction showed a significant negative moderating effect on the relationship between Agreeableness and Mentorship Effectiveness. Research limitations/implications – This study focuses on which of the mentee's personality traits have a significant impact on mentorship effectiveness. Thus, the findings do not allow institutions to identify the best match between mentors and mentees through the matching of their personalities. Practical implications – The findings from this study provide a valid and reliable framework and tools for institutions and researchers to measure an individual's personality and its effect on mentorship effectiveness in the presence of interaction. Originality/value – This study contributes theoretical and practical insights by introducing a framework to evaluate the relationship between mentee personality, mentorship effectiveness, and interaction among mentors and mentees.
